This episode is dedicated to all the fans who've blown us away with your support of the show so far -- thanks to you, we made it to the iTunes "New & Noteoworthy" list for podcasts! Such amazing news. In this week's show, we talk about the importance of having older women around you as you advance in your career and how to pick and choose your mentors. You do not want to miss this segment — we tell you all the mistakes we've seen young people make and the key things you should know before you ask someone else for advice. Brown Ambition is a weekly podcast about juggling life, career, and building wealth on your own terms. Your hosts are Mandi Woodruff, executive editor of MagnifyMoney.com and former personal finance reporter for Yahoo Finance, and Tiffany "The Budgetnista" Aliche, an award-winning financial educator and best-selling author of "The One-Week Budget."
